Invention Application
US20060095807A1 Method and apparatus for varying energy per instruction according to the amount of available parallelism 有权
根据可用的并行度量来改变每个指令的能量的方法和装置

Method and apparatus for varying energy per instruction according to the amount of available parallelism
Abstract:
A method and apparatus for changing the configuration of a multi-core processor is disclosed. In one embodiment, a throttle module (or throttle logic) may determine the amount of parallelism present in the currently-executing program, and change the execution of the threads of that program on the various cores. If the amount of parallelism is high, then the processor may be configured to run a larger amount of threads on cores configured to consume less power. If the amount of parallelism is low, then the processor may be configured to run a smaller amount of threads on cores configured for greater scalar performance.
Information query
Patent Agency Ranking
0/0